Founded in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been driven to reducing the time to market for innovators designing new medical devices. The company excels by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times ranging from 1 to 3 days—an achievement not achievable with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ard noticed the critical need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for fast-paced development programs designing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is vital in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old significant value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Complementing rout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Significance of Sterilizing Medical Devices

Controlling infections remains a critical foundation of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Correct sterilization of medical devices markedly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ers simultaneously. Inadequate sterilization can result in outbreaks of dangerous di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Methods of Medical Device Sterilization

The science behind sterilization has developed extensively over the last century, applying a variety of methods suited to numerous types of devices and materials. Some of the most commonly employed techniques include:

Sterilization Using Autoclaves

Autoclaving remains the most widespread and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is rapid, inexpensive, and environmentally safe,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Complex Materials and Device Complexity

The growth of high-tech med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ization systems capable of handling intricate materials. Advancements in sterilization include methods including low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ging complex components.

Digitized Sterilization Processes

With advances in digital technology, traceability of sterilization operations is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er comprehensive docum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time warnings, significantly limiting human error and improving patient safety.
